WebAmy sees the raw fish on the counter top in the kitchen and realizes that it is a symbol of one of the many differences between her family and Robert's. It is also a symbol to her of the fact that her parents have not tried to assimilate into American culture, which both upsets and embarrasses her. Bad Manners Symbol

Source: www.scribd.com. … WebThe autobiographical narrative, "Fish Cheeks," by Amy Tan, is about a fourteen-year-old girl named Amy who lives in America. The problem Amy experiences is that she is ashamed of her family. Amy wishes that she and her family were more American so she could fit in.
